
Canara Robeco Mid Cap Fund has reached an Asset Under Management figure of ₹3,996.69 crore as of November 28, 2025. The fund completed its 3-year record during a period of rising interest in mid-cap schemes.
Data from AMFI shows that AUM for the mid-cap category grew 150% between October 2022 and October 2025.
As per news reports, the scheme, launched in December 2022, has delivered a Compounded Annual Growth Rate of 20.75% since inception under its Regular Plan – Growth Option.
Over the same period, the benchmark BSE 150 Mid Cap TRI reported a CAGR of 22.22%, while the BSE Sensex TRI, used as an additional benchmark, recorded 12.31%.
For the 1-year period ending November 28, 2025, the fund posted returns of 6.37%. This compares with 5.10% for the benchmark and 8.72% for the additional benchmark.
A ₹10,000 investment at launch would have grown to ₹17,580, whereas the benchmark equivalent would stand at ₹18,225 and the BSE Sensex TRI at ₹14,153.
The scheme is structured as an open-ended equity fund focused on mid-cap stocks. Under SEBI’s category norms, it may allocate 65-100% of its assets to mid-cap equities.
The remainder can be invested in other equities, debt, or money-market instruments, with a maximum of 10% permitted in REITs and InvITs. The fund is managed by Pranav Gokhale and Shridatta Bhandwaldar, who also serves as CIO – Equities.

With its 3-year history now completed, the Canara Robeco Mid Cap Fund has built a sizeable AUM base and delivered returns that show movement in the broader mid-cap segment and its stated investment strategy.
